#f6b8c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f6b8c6 is composed of 96.5% red, 72.2%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.2% magenta, 19.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 346.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 84.3%. #f6b8c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ed718d.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f6b8c6 color description : Very soft red.
#f6b8c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f6b8c6 has RGB values of R:246, G:184,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.2,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16169158.
